What is the Hydrogen Technician Course at CNA?
Let's start with the basics. The Hydrogen Technician course at CNA is designed to equip individuals with the knowledge and skills necessary to work in the rapidly growing hydrogen industry. This isn't just some theoretical stuff, guys. It's a hands-on program that dives deep into the practical aspects of hydrogen production, storage, distribution, and utilization. Think about it: hydrogen is being touted as a major player in our future energy landscape, and technicians with the right training will be in high demand. This course is specifically tailored to provide that training, focusing on the competencies needed for roles in various sectors, from transportation and power generation to industrial applications. You'll learn about the different methods of hydrogen production, like electrolysis and steam methane reforming, and you'll gain a solid understanding of the safety protocols essential for handling hydrogen. Plus, you'll get practical experience with the technologies used in hydrogen fuel cells and other applications. The curriculum typically covers a wide range of topics, including hydrogen production methods (electrolysis, steam methane reforming, etc.), hydrogen storage and distribution (compressed gas, liquid hydrogen, etc.), fuel cell technology, safety protocols, and regulatory requirements. They often incorporate hands-on training using industry-standard equipment and software, allowing students to gain practical skills applicable to real-world scenarios. This practical component is crucial because it bridges the gap between theory and application, making graduates more employable. Many courses also include opportunities for internships or co-op placements, providing valuable work experience and networking opportunities. These placements allow students to apply their classroom learning in a professional setting, further enhancing their skills and confidence. What Skills and Knowledge Will You Gain?
So, you're intrigued by the idea of becoming a hydrogen technician, but what specific skills and knowledge will you actually gain from a course like the one at CNA? Let's break it down. One of the core skills you'll develop is a deep understanding of hydrogen production methods. We're talking about everything from electrolysis (using electricity to split water into hydrogen and oxygen) to steam methane reforming (a process that extracts hydrogen from natural gas). You'll learn the science behind these processes, the equipment involved, and how to optimize them for efficiency and safety. This is crucial because hydrogen production is the foundation of the entire industry. Understanding the different methods and their respective advantages and disadvantages allows technicians to make informed decisions about which production method is most suitable for a given application. It also prepares them for troubleshooting and maintaining the equipment used in these processes. But it doesn't stop there, guys. You'll also gain expertise in hydrogen storage and distribution. Hydrogen is a tricky gas to handle – it's highly flammable and can be difficult to store and transport. You'll learn about the different storage methods, such as compressed gas, liquid hydrogen, and even newer technologies like solid-state storage. You'll also learn about the infrastructure required to distribute hydrogen safely and efficiently, including pipelines, refueling stations, and transportation vehicles. This knowledge is essential for ensuring the safe and reliable delivery of hydrogen to end-users. Understanding the properties of hydrogen and the challenges associated with its storage and distribution is paramount for technicians working in this field. From designing storage systems to implementing safety protocols, this expertise is critical for the successful deployment of hydrogen technologies. And, of course, you'll delve into the fascinating world of fuel cell technology. Fuel cells are devices that convert the chemical energy of hydrogen into electricity, with only water as a byproduct. You'll learn how fuel cells work, the different types of fuel cells, and their applications in everything from vehicles to stationary power generation. This is where the real magic happens! Fuel cell technology is at the heart of many hydrogen applications, and technicians with expertise in this area are highly sought after. Understanding the principles of fuel cell operation, maintenance, and troubleshooting is crucial for the widespread adoption of this technology. The course will also emphasize safety protocols. Hydrogen is flammable, so safety is paramount. You'll learn about the potential hazards associated with hydrogen and how to mitigate them. You'll learn about safety procedures, emergency response protocols, and the regulations governing the handling of hydrogen. Safety is not just a module in the course; it's an integral part of every aspect of hydrogen technology. Technicians must be able to identify and address potential hazards, ensuring the safety of themselves, their colleagues, and the public.
